About this item

  • UPGRADED COMFORT: Built with durable and breathable web, the beach chair is comfortable enough to use in every season. Updated higher backrest gives you more support when you lean back
  • STABLE CONSTRUCTION: Heavy duty aluminum pipes add strength and durability to the folding lawn chairs. Anti-slip pads are used to protect the floor and prevent slip on the poolside
  • PORTABLE&LIGHTWEIGHT: The compact folding design is convenient for storage and transportation. The weight of one patio lounge chair is 4.85 lbs, making it easy to carry and move
  • MULTIPURPOSE: The portable beach chair set is ideal for any family activities, such as beach trip, camping or picnic. With the detachable cup holder, you can enjoy the pleasant outdoor time with your families
  • SIZE INFORMATION: Unfold dimension:21”x21.3”x36.6”(LxWxH). Folded dimension: 21.7”x2.8”x34.5”(LxWxH). Weight Capacity: 265lbs

I was looking for good outdoor chairs for my chicken yard to replace cheap folding camp chairs. These chairs stay outside, often in the sun. I needed good chairs that could support weights if different visitors and stand up to the elements. I needed at least some chairs that were extra light, since moving chairs around can be hard with psoriatic arthritis. I'm 5'6", 175lbs. Here we go!First, VINGLI Folding Webbed Oversized Lawn Chairs with Detachable Cup Holder, 300 LBS, Dark Green. I've just gotten these, so I cannot speak to their longevity. But they are perfect for me right now. Wider than I need, but I wanted visitors to be able to fit in them also, so I got the oversized version. Plenty of room. Room. The cup holder is decently wide. It's not very deep so things could fall out easily. But for me that's not a big deal. It's rather firm to sit on, but I know from experience that the webbing will loosen over time and be quite comfortable. I did not want a chair that leaned back. Too much on this one is definitely the straightest back of these chairs. And it is so light. Even with my arthritic hands, I can easily hold one with one hand. I think the oversized version is somewhere around 6 lb and it is so simple to carry these around. I needed a couple of chairs that were mobile so I can carry them from coop to coop when I'm caring for the birds. These are absolutely perfect for that, so I hope that they hold up over time. I love the green color with the cream stripes. Other than not knowing how well they will last, these get five stars for me. I will note that if I try to stretch my legs out, the bar does kind of dig into the back of my thighs. But if I keep my feet under my knees, that's not a problem. And I got these because I prefer a taller chair. It's easier for me to get out of. So that is definitely not a negative about this chair.
